Understanding Low-VOC Paints
When you pick low-VOC paints, you're going with an item that sends out fewer volatile natural substances, which can be hazardous to both your wellness and the atmosphere.
VOCs are chemicals located in many paint items that can vaporize into the air and contribute to indoor air pollution. By selecting low-VOC alternatives, you're minimizing the variety of these exhausts, making your living space safer.

This suggests that when you paint your home with low-VOC products, you're not simply choosing for visual appeals; you're additionally taking an action in the direction of a much healthier indoor atmosphere.
These paints come in a selection of finishes and colors, so you will not need to endanger on design. They're suitable for both interior and exterior jobs, giving resilience and coverage like their standard counterparts.
And also, several producers are now focusing on producing low-VOC solutions without giving up efficiency. Comprehending low-VOC paints equips you to make informed choices for your home and health while adding to environmental preservation.

Potential Downsides to Take Into Consideration
While low-VOC paints use numerous benefits, there are some potential disadvantages to keep in mind. One considerable issue is their efficiency compared to standard paints. Another issue is the drying time. Low-VOC paints usually take longer to d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can extend your project timeline. If you get on a tight routine, this could be a drawback to take into consideration.
You must additionally be aware that low-VOC paints can often have a various surface or structure. If you're aiming for a specific visual, make sure to test examples to make sure the result meets your assumptions.
Finally, while low-VOC paints are typically more secure, they can still give off some fumes. Correct air flow is crucial during and after application, so be prepared to air out your space effectively.
